Side Hustle Ideas for Tech-savvy Individuals in 2023

Are you a tech-savvy individual looking to explore new opportunities and earn some extra income in 2023? Look no further! In this article, we will present you with a range of exciting side hustle ideas that are perfectly tailored to your skills and interests. Whether you’re a coding whiz, a digital marketing guru, or a graphics design expert, we’ve got you covered. Get ready to discover innovative ways to leverage your tech-savviness and turn your passion into profit. So, grab a cup of coffee, sit back, and let the side hustle inspiration flow!

1. Web Development

Web development is an excellent side hustle idea for tech-savvy individuals in 2023. It offers a wide range of opportunities to showcase your skills and creativity. There are three main areas of web development: front-end development, back-end development, and full-stack development.

Front-end Development

Front-end development focuses on the visual and interactive elements of a website. As a front-end developer, you will work on the user interface, ensuring that it is visually appealing, user-friendly, and responsive across different devices and browsers. You will also be responsible for implementing the design and optimizing the website’s performance.

Back-end Development

Back-end development involves working on the server-side of web applications. As a back-end developer, you will be responsible for building and maintaining the server, database, and application logic. Your role is crucial in ensuring the smooth functioning of websites and web applications.

Full-stack Development

Full-stack development combines both front-end and back-end development skills. As a full-stack developer, you will have a comprehensive understanding of both the client-side and server-side processes. This versatility allows you to handle all aspects of web development, making you a valuable asset for businesses looking to build or maintain their online presence.

2. Mobile App Development

With the increasing popularity of smartphones, mobile app development has become a thriving industry. There are various opportunities in this field, including iOS app development, Android app development, and cross-platform app development.

iOS App Development

iOS app development involves creating applications exclusively for Apple devices, such as iPhones and iPads. As an iOS app developer, you will use programming languages like Swift and Objective-C to build innovative and user-friendly applications for the iOS platform.

Android App Development

Android app development focuses on creating applications for Android devices. With a large market share, Android offers immense potential for app developers. Using programming languages such as Java or Kotlin, you can build feature-rich and visually appealing apps that cater to the needs of Android users.

Cross-platform App Development

Cross-platform app development allows you to create applications that can run on multiple operating systems, such as iOS, Android, and even web browsers. This approach saves time and effort, as you can develop a single codebase that works across different platforms. Tools like React Native and Flutter have gained popularity among cross-platform app developers.

3. E-commerce Business

The rise of e-commerce has opened up numerous opportunities for tech-savvy individuals to start their own online businesses. There are different business models to consider, including dropshipping, print-on-demand, and affiliate marketing.


Dropshipping is a business model where you don’t need to hold inventory. Instead, you partner with suppliers who handle the product storage, packaging, and shipping. As a dropshipper, your role is to market and sell the products, while the supplier takes care of the logistics. This model allows you to start an e-commerce business with minimal investment.


Print-on-demand is a business model where you create custom-designed products, such as t-shirts, mugs, or phone cases, and only produce them when an order is placed. This eliminates the need for inventory, and you can leverage online platforms like Shopify or Etsy to market and sell your products. With the right designs and marketing strategies, print-on-demand can be a lucrative e-commerce business.

Affiliate Marketing

Affiliate marketing is a performance-based marketing strategy where you earn a commission for promoting other companies’ products or services. You can create a website, blog, or social media presence to promote the products, using unique affiliate links. When someone makes a purchase using your link, you earn a percentage of the sale. Affiliate marketing allows you to monetize your online presence without the need to create your own products.

4. Freelance Graphic Design

For those with a knack for creativity and design, freelance graphic design offers a flexible and rewarding side hustle opportunity. There are various areas of graphic design to explore, including logo design, branding design, and UI/UX design.

Logo Design

Logo design involves creating unique and memorable visual identities for businesses or individuals. As a logo designer, you will work closely with clients to understand their brand values and create a logo that represents their identity. This requires a good eye for aesthetics, typography, and color theory.

Branding Design

Branding design goes beyond just logo creation. It involves crafting a consistent and cohesive brand image across all visual elements, such as fonts, colors, and imagery. As a branding designer, you will help businesses establish their brand identity and create visual assets that resonate with their target audience.

UI/UX Design

UI/UX design focuses on creating user-friendly and visually appealing interfaces for websites, applications, or other digital products. This involves understanding user behavior, conducting research, and designing interfaces that provide a seamless user experience. UI/UX designers play a crucial role in ensuring that digital products are intuitive, accessible, and visually engaging.

5. Social Media Management

Social media has become an essential part of businesses’ marketing strategies. As a social media manager, you can help businesses build their online presence, engage with their audience, and drive brand awareness. There are three main areas of social media management: content creation, community engagement, and advertising campaigns.

Content Creation

Content creation involves producing high-quality and engaging social media posts, including images, videos, and written content. As a content creator, you will need to understand the brand’s tone of voice, target audience, and marketing goals to create content that resonates with followers and drives engagement.

Community Engagement

Community engagement focuses on building relationships with the brand’s audience through interactions, conversations, and responding to comments or messages. As a social media manager, you will be the point of contact between the brand and its followers, fostering a sense of community and trust.

Advertising Campaigns

Advertising campaigns on social media platforms allow businesses to reach a broader audience and promote their products or services. As a social media manager, you can create and manage targeted ad campaigns, optimize their performance, and analyze the results to ensure a high return on investment for the business.

6. Virtual Assistant Services

Virtual assistant services have gained popularity, especially with the rise of remote work and online businesses. As a virtual assistant, you can provide administrative support, email management, calendar organization, and more. This allows busy professionals and entrepreneurs to delegate tasks and focus on more important aspects of their work.

Administrative Support

Administrative support involves tasks such as scheduling meetings, organizing documents, managing files, and handling correspondence. As a virtual assistant, you will provide remote administrative assistance to clients, helping them stay organized and efficient.

Email Management

Email management is a crucial task for many professionals, as inboxes can quickly become overwhelming. As a virtual assistant, you can help clients organize their emails, filter out spam or irrelevant messages, prioritize important emails, and even draft responses on their behalf.

Calendar Organization

Calendar organization involves managing clients’ schedules, setting up appointments, and ensuring that they stay on top of their commitments. As a virtual assistant, you will help clients manage their calendars efficiently, ensuring that they never miss important meetings or events.

7. Digital Marketing

Digital marketing encompasses various strategies and techniques to promote businesses and reach their target audience online. There are three main areas of digital marketing: search engine optimization (SEO), content marketing, and paid advertising.

Search Engine Optimization (SEO)

Search engine optimization focuses on improving a website’s visibility in search engine results. As an SEO specialist, you will optimize websites by conducting keyword research, optimizing on-page elements, improving website speed and user experience, and building high-quality backlinks. SEO helps businesses increase organic traffic to their websites and improve their online presence.

Content Marketing

Content marketing involves creating and distributing valuable, relevant, and engaging content to attract and retain a target audience. As a content marketer, you will develop content strategies, write blog posts, create videos, and manage social media platforms to increase brand awareness, drive website traffic, and generate leads.

Paid Advertising

Paid advertising allows businesses to promote their products or services through paid channels, such as search engine ads, display ads, or social media ads. As a digital marketer, you can manage paid advertising campaigns, targeting specific audiences, optimizing ad performance, and analyzing results to ensure maximum ROI for businesses.

8. Blogging and Content Creation

Blogging and content creation have become popular side hustles for individuals passionate about writing, sharing knowledge, or creating multimedia content. There are three main areas to explore: niche blogging, guest writing, and video content creation.

Niche Blogging

Niche blogging involves creating a blog focused on a specific topic or industry. By establishing yourself as an expert in a niche, you can attract a dedicated audience interested in your content. You can monetize a niche blog through various methods, such as affiliate marketing, sponsored content, or selling digital products.

Guest Writing

Guest writing involves contributing articles or content to other websites or publications. As a guest writer, you can leverage your expertise in a specific field to reach a wider audience and enhance your online presence. Many websites accept guest contributions and offer exposure in return.

Video Content Creation

Video content creation has gained popularity in recent years, with platforms like YouTube and TikTok becoming major sources of entertainment and education. As a content creator, you can leverage video to share your knowledge, entertain, or inspire audiences. Video content can be monetized through ad revenue, brand partnerships, or sponsored content.

9. Online Coaching and Consulting

If you have expertise in a specific field, online coaching and consulting can be a rewarding side hustle. There are various areas to consider, including business consulting, digital strategy coaching, and fitness or health coaching.

Business Consulting

Business consulting involves providing expert advice and guidance to businesses in areas such as strategy, operations, marketing, or finance. As a business consultant, you will leverage your knowledge and experience to help businesses overcome challenges, improve performance, and achieve their goals.

Digital Strategy Coaching

Digital strategy coaching focuses on helping individuals or businesses leverage digital channels effectively to achieve their objectives. As a digital strategy coach, you will work with clients to identify their target audience, develop actionable strategies, and optimize their online presence to drive results.

Fitness or Health Coaching

Fitness or health coaching involves helping individuals achieve their fitness or health goals through personalized coaching and guidance. As a fitness or health coach, you will create customized workout plans, provide nutritional advice, and offer support and motivation to clients on their wellness journey.

10. Cybersecurity Services

With the increasing threat of cyber attacks and data breaches, cybersecurity services have become essential for businesses and individuals alike. There are three main areas of cybersecurity services: penetration testing, security auditing, and incident response.

Penetration Testing

Penetration testing, also known as ethical hacking, involves simulating a cyber attack to uncover vulnerabilities in a system or network. As a penetration tester, you will assess the security of a system, identify potential weaknesses, and provide recommendations to enhance the overall security posture.

Security Auditing

Security auditing involves conducting comprehensive assessments of an organization’s security controls, policies, and processes. As a security auditor, you will evaluate the effectiveness of existing security measures, identify gaps or areas of improvement, and ensure compliance with relevant regulations or industry standards.

Incident Response

Incident response focuses on handling and mitigating the impact of a cybersecurity incident, such as a data breach or a malware attack. As an incident response specialist, you will develop response plans, investigate security incidents, contain threats, and implement measures to prevent similar incidents in the future.

In conclusion, there are numerous side hustle opportunities for tech-savvy individuals in 2023. From web development to cybersecurity services, the tech industry offers a diverse range of options to showcase your skills and expertise. Whether it’s designing websites, creating mobile apps, managing social media, or providing virtual assistant services, you can leverage your technical skills to pursue a fulfilling side hustle that aligns with your interests and goals.